Kerri Walsh Wins Again, So Does Her Husband Casey Jennings To Become Only The Second Married Couple to Capture Pro Beach Volleyball Titles
Story by: Erin zollars
Posted July 02, 2006
Photos by: Sol tucker
Seaside Heights, NJ --
For the fans that came out this weekend to Seaside Heights to see some of the premier volleyball players in the world, they were again treated to another great weekend from Misty May-Treanor and Kerri Walsh, but they also had a chance to witness some history as both Walsh and her husband Casey Jennings took home a title this weekend.
"My heart was beating out of my chest," said Walsh about watching husband Jennings' match. "It's huge. Hopefully we'll have many more wins together."
Today also featured some other records when Elaine Youngs one million dollar mark in prize money earned. She is the third American female beach volleyball player to accomplish this feat behind Holly McPeak and May-Treanor. Walsh is currently on course to be the fourth and could secure her spot at the 2006 AVP McDonalds Chicago Open presented by Toyota event later this month.
On the men's side, no. 4 seed Matt Fuerbringer and Casey Jennings secured their first title of the 2006 AVP Crocs Tour defeating no. 7 seed Dax Holdren and Sean Scott 16-21, 21-12, 17-15. The Tour has seen four different teams win titles this year with Fuerbringer and Jennings joining Phil Dalhausser and Todd Rogers, Mike Lambert and Stein Metzger and Jake Gibb and Sean Rosenthal. Seaside marked the first finals appearance of the season for Holdren and Scott.
